6 October 2012

Decided to try a new place to eat for lunch so we came here which is pretty easy to miss depending on which way you're driving. Anyways, it wasn't very busy on Saturday at around 12:00. One of the first things you may notice is the jukebox. You pick where you want to sit which was easy for me and my wife since it wasn't busy. Our waiter came not even a minute after we sat down and ordered our drinks in which I had a chocolate Coke which I never tried before but was very delicious more of a dessert drink. When the waiter came back I decided to order the "Throw in the kitchen sink burger". With it not being busy our food came out exceptionally fast. The burger was great it was a 1/3 pounder with bacon, grilled onions, mushrooms, green chili, jack, and cheddar cheese on top of the normal lettuce, pickles, and tomato. The only thing i could complain about was that the bread easily fell apart with so many toppings so I decided to cut it in half to enjoy it. I thought all the flavors would be overwhelming but they all balanced each other out. The French fries were like any normal fries you would order at a burger joint but combined with their homemade ranch dressing it was superb. The ranch wasn't too creamy and had a lighter consistency to it. The waiter came numerous times to check on us through our entire visit and was very friendly. I only wish that they had the jukebox continually running to keep to the theme of a 60's diner I probably only heard one song our entire visit. Other than that the food was very reasonably priced for what you get. I would recommend this place to anyone looking for a good burger joint. More...
